Topic Management: How to add, rename, reorder, and assign topics & subtopics
AskGov has introduced a new Topic Management feature to give you full control over how your help centre is organised.
Previously, changes to topic names and ordering had to be done through the AskGov team. You can now edit and reorder your topics directly from the AskGov Studio
Understanding the structure:
Topic: A top-level category that groups related articles together (e.g. "Admin studio")
Subtopic: A child category nested under a parent topic (e.g. "Team Management" under "Admin studio")
Note: You must be a Site Owner or Editor to manage topics. If you have not been added to your agency's admin studio yet, please refer to the Team Management article.
How to manage your topics:
1. Open the Topic Management window
You can open the Topic Management window from two places in your Admin Studio:
From the Articles page: Click the pencil (edit) icon next to the "Search for a topic" field on the left-hand panel. Use this when you want to organise your topics without editing a specific article.

From the article editor (the page that opens when you click into an existing article or press "Add new article"): Click the the "Add topic" button at the bottom of the editor inside any article. Use this when you want to manage topics and assign them to the article you are working on at the same time.

2. Create a new topic
Enter a name for your new topic and confirm by pressing Create Topic. The topic is saved straight away, even if you do not end up saving the article you have open.

3. Create a new subtopic
Find the parent topic you want to nest under, then press "Create subtopic" next to it. Enter a name and confirm. If the parent topic was collapsed, it will expand automatically to show your new subtopic at the top of the list.
4. Rename a topic or subtopic
Hover over the topic or subtopic you want to rename, then select the rename option. Edit the name and confirm. The new name is applied immediately wherever the topic appears, including the tags at the bottom of the editor and on the public help centre.

5. Reorder topics or subtopics
Drag a topic up or down to change its position in the list. To reorder subtopics, expand the parent topic and drag subtopics within it. The new order is reflected on your public help centre right away.

Note: Subtopics can only be reordered within their own parent. You cannot drag a subtopic to sit under a different parent topic.
6. Assign or remove topics from an article
In the window, click the topics or subtopics you want to attach to the article you are editing. To remove a topic, click it again to deselect. The selected tags at the top of the window update as you go.
Close the window and the tags at the bottom of the editor will reflect your selection. Remember to save the article for the changes to take effect.

A few things to keep in mind:
Topic and subtopic changes (create, rename, reorder) save immediately. You do not need to save the article for them to persist.
Clicking or unclicking topics on an article is only saved when you save the article itself.
If you rename a topic that is already attached to articles, the new name is applied everywhere automatically.
